Did you know the global crowdfunding market is progressing towards a significant valuation by the end of 2032? It’s set to reach a staggering $72.88 billion, a substantial leap from $19.86 billion in 2023. This surge is projected to maintain a robust compound annual growth rate (CAGR) of 16.1% from 2024 to 2032, presenting a promising landscape for potential investors. 

Individuals and businesses (creators) looking to raise funds for their ventures, projects, or initiatives have a powerful ally: the crowdfunding app. This robust tool serves as a bridge, connecting potential backers and creators and fostering a sense of community and shared goals. 

Your presence on this page indicates your interest in capitalizing on this emerging technology by building a crowdfunding app. As an enthusiast in this sector, you should have the necessary knowledge and skills (‘nuts and bolts ‘) to beat the clock. 

This post will take you deeper into this sector, letting you learn about crowdfunding app development, working, market overview, types, features to consider, steps to follow, techstack to choose, and monetization strategies. 

Whether a budding startup or a seasoned entrepreneur, you will know the best practices and considerations to help you create an impactful and successful platform. 

Let’s get the ball rolling!

What Is Crowdfunding App Development and How Does It Work?

Crowdfunding app development includes creating digital platforms that streamline raising funds from people worldwide through the Internet. Such apps connect creators, usually businesses and individuals, with backers (investors), allowing them to showcase their innovative ideas and apply for financial support. 

How Does Crowdfunding App Work?

Step #1: Project Creation

A user (individual or business) crafts a profile on the crowdfunding app and puts their projects, marking its objectives, rewards (if any), and funding needs. 

Step #2: Campaign Launch

After the project is approved (aligning with the platform’s terms and conditions), the user embarks on a crowdfunding campaign, sharing project details and cheering others on to contribute. 

Step #3: Fund Collection

By exploring the campaign, potential backers learn the projects in detail and make contributions. The accumulated funds are usually held in escrow (to safeguard from risks) until the campaign expires or meets its funding goal. 

Step #4: Rewards Fulfillment

On successful fund collection through a campaign, the project creator fulfills the promised rewards to the contributors. 

This is how a crowdfunding app works: it facilitates creators’ access to the required funding and gives life to their innovative project ideas.

Why To Invest In Crowdfunding Mobile App Development: Market Analysis & Overview

Before venturing into the crowdfunding market, it’s crucial to grasp its current status and future potential. This understanding will equip you with the knowledge needed to identify and seize opportunities in this dynamic sector, making you feel informed and prepared. 

Here are some of the latest facts and figures to help you make better decisions. 

You can check endless statistics on the crowdfunding market during analysis. Lastly, you will realize the market is in your favor to make a quick buck. You should set the stage and be out of the pack.

Types of Crowdfunding Application Development

While delving in, you will glimpse various types of crowdfunding apps. You can opt to develop one that suits your vision and objectives. Each type focuses on a specific group or target audience. 

Let’s check them out:

1. General-Purpose Crowdfunding Apps

A basic version of a crowdfunding platform, a general-purpose crowdfunding application, is crafted for a broader range of projects, incorporating distinctive industries and causes. 

Examples: GoFundMe, Kickstarter, Indiegogo

2. Niche-Specific Crowdfunding Apps

This type of crowdfunding app differs from the general-purpose one, in which the target audience belongs to a specific cause or industry. The app aims to serve particular communities with specialized features. 

Examples: Patreon (creators), Artfinder (art), Crowdcube (investments) 

3. Rewards-Based Crowdfunding Apps

Rewards-based crowdfunding apps provide tangible rewards to contributors (backers) for funding projects aimed explicitly at creative projects, product development, and relevant experiences. 

Examples: Indiegogo, Kickstarter

4. Equity-Based Crowdfunding Apps

This type of crowdfunding app is developed to ease backers investing in a company in turn of equity, picked mainly by startups and small businesses. 

Examples: Seedrs, Crowdcube

5. Donation-Based Crowdfunding Apps

By focusing chiefly on raising funds for a charitable cause or some social goods, donation-based crowdfunding apps typically don’t offer rewards in exchange for contributions. 

Examples: JustGiving, GoFundMe 

6. Real Estate-Based Crowdfunding Apps

Such crowdfunding apps pool funds from numerous investors interested in financing real estate projects. Investors can easily participate in property investments and earn returns depending on the projects’ success. 

Examples: CrowdStreet, DiversyFund, Fundrise, RealCrowd

7. Debt-Based Crowdfunding Apps

Such crowdfunding apps work favoring businesses or individuals seeking to borrow money from a cluster of lenders, often for small business financial or personal loans. 

Examples: Prosper, LendingClub

8. Creative Project Crowdfunding Apps

Artists, filmmakers, musicians, writers, and other creators seeking funding for their dream projects will find a creative project crowdfunding helpful app. They can put their talent on the table and get financial support from backers who see their project’s vision and lasting scope. 

Examples: Artfinder, Seedrs, Kickstarter, Patreon

9. Hybrid Crowdfunding Apps

The hybrid crowdfunding apps merge segments of different crowdfunding models to offer numerous funding options. 

Examples: Kickstarter (as sometimes debt or equity component)

Now that you know about different crowdfunding apps, you can adjust your strategy to align with your project vision and the needs of your target audience. 

Must-Have Features To Develop A Crowdfunding App

You must include the essential features to make your crowdfunding app valuable. 

FeatureDescription
User ProfilesUsers can create profiles, incorporating personal information, contribution history, and preferences.
Project PagesOffer detailed pages for every project, exhibiting the idea, rewards, goals, and funding progress.
Project CreationFacilitate users creating and managing projects, including setting goals, timelines, and rewards.
Communication FeaturesProvide tools for project creators to streamline their interaction with backers, notify them of updates, and address questions.
Payment GatewaySeamlessly integrate a secure payment gateway to get contributions from backers quickly.
Social SharingLet the users share projects on social media to expand their reach to a broader audience.
Reward ManagementTrack and handle the fulfillment of rewards promised to backers.
NotificationsNotify users about project updates, funding reminders, and reward fulfillment.
Search FunctionalityUsers can search projects based on keywords, location., or categories.
AnalyticsProvide insights into project performance, user behavior, and overall platform usage.
Mobile OptimizationEnsure easy accessibility of the app is accessible and user-friendliness on mobile devices.
Security FeaturesImplement robust security measures to safeguard user data and control fraud.

These must-have features you should consider while developing a crowdfunding app to meet users’ needs and gain a competitive edge.

Advanced Features To Consider For Crowdfunding App Development

When your app thrives in the crowdfunding market, you should upgrade it with advanced features. Such tactics will make your app stand out from the crowd. 

Thus, your crowdfunding app will attract more backers, improve user experience, and generate multiple revenue streams. 

FeatureDescription
GamificationImplement gamification elements like leaderboards, badges, or challenges to increase user engagement and competition.
Community ForumsCreate online forums or communities for backers to let them connect with like-minded individuals, discuss projects, and share their experiences.
Tiered RewardsProvide tiered rewards depending on various contribution levels, incentivizing more significant donations.
Flexible FundingFacilitate project creators to keep funds even if they are too far to reach their goal, offering more flexibility and diminishing risk.
Crowdfunding CampaignsLet project creators build and manage various crowdfunding campaigns simultaneously.
Investment AnalysisProvide tools or resources to help backers assess different projects’ possible risks and rewards.
Escrow SystemImplement a secure escrow system to hold funds till projects are completed or refunded.
Third-Party IntegrationsIntegrate with other platforms like email marketing tools, payment processors, and social media networks.
Customization OptionsFacilitate users in customizing their profiles, app appearance, and notification settings.
Data AnalyticsUse advanced data analytics to get insights into project performance, user behavior, and market trends.

You build a user-friendly, engaging, and successful crowdfunding platform by including these advanced features. Before that, ensure you are aligned with your target audience, development time, and budget and prioritize features accordingly.

A Step-by-Step Process To Follow For Crowdfunding Mobile App Development

By sequentially following the development steps below, you will build a successful app that will stand out in the crowd. 

1. Defining Project Goals and Target Audience

Start by outlining your app’s objective, target audience, and unique value propositions. 

2. Conduct Market Research

Analyze the crowdfunding landscape and address potential challenges with the requirements and preferences of the target audience. 

3. Choose a Suitable Monetization Strategy

To monetize your app, you need to opt for the best-suited revenue-generating strategy, such as a subscription model, in-app purchases, advertising, etc. You can use a single model or combine them to get enhanced benefits. 

4. Design the User Interface (UI) and User Experience (UX)

It’s time to design an intuitive and visually appealing app interface that allows users to quickly navigate your app and meet their requirements. 

5. Develop the App’s Features and Functionality

In this step, you must include the core features and make your app function per your objectives and target audience. 

6. Test and Iterate

It’s time to test your crowdfunding app on various platforms and devices thoroughly, gather real-time user feedback, and make essential improvements accordingly. 

7. Launch and Promote

Your app is now ready for users to download. Launch it on the app stores and implement a complete marketing and promotional strategy to reach a broader audience. 

8. Monitor and Optimize

Monitor your app’s performance constantly, collect user feedback, and make necessary updates to enhance user experience and attain user goals. 

Consider these steps to develop a crowdfunding app that can thrive in the market and unlock varied revenue streams.

Cost Involved To Build A Crowdfunding App

To know the cost of building a crowdfunding app, you must connect with a leading app development company with your project needs, budget, and timeframe. 

To give you an idea, average development costs range between $20,000 and $200,000. 

The price range may fluctuate and go up and down depending on varied factors, like app complexity, region of developers (you hire), app design, app’s number of features and functionalities, and more. 

When establishing a budget to build a crowdfunding app, consider these factors that can influence the cost and may create issues during the development phase.

Tools and Technology Stack Required For Development Of Crowdfunding App

Choosing the appropriate tools and technology stack is essential to create a successful crowdfunding app. 

We have curated a table below outlining some popular options for crowdfunding app development. 

CategoryTools and Technologies
Programming LanguagesSwift (iOS), React Native (cross-platform), Kotlin (Android), Flutter (cross-platform)
DatabasePostgreSQL, MySQL, MongoDB
Backend DevelopmentRuby on Rails, Node.js, Python (Django or Flask)
Payment GatewayStripe, Braintree, PayPal
Cloud PlatformAWS, Microsoft Azure, Google Cloud Platform
Version ControlGit
Mobile Development ToolsXcode (iOS), Visual Studio Code (cross-platform), Android Studio (Android)
Testing ToolsAppium, XCTest,Espresso
Continuous Integration/Continuous Delivery (CI/CD)Jenkins, Travis CI, CircleCI
Analytics ToolsGoogle Analytics, Mixpanel, Firebase Analytics

When choosing tools and technologies for your app development project, consider project needs, team expertise, and budget. Meticulously select the technology stack to streamline your project development process, boost efficiency, and emerge with a top-quality crowdfunding app. 

Top Crowdfunding Apps Ruling The Market

In this section, we will scan the giants already ruling the crowdfunding market to let you stand on their shoulders and attract a host of benefits. 

1. GoFundMe: Best in Crowdfunding

Downloads: 5M+

The GoFundMe app primarily targets charitable donations and personal causes. It has successfully raised funds for disaster relief, medical expenses, and individual emergencies. 

2. Kickstarter

Downloads: 1M+

Kickstarter is a widely used crowdfunding app for creative projects. It is known for funding inspiring and innovative projects across varied categories, such as music, art, technology, and film. 

3. Indiegogo

The crowdfunding app offers a flexible approach, permitting project creators to keep funds until they reach their goal. It’s a popular choice for various projects, from individual causes to startup causes. 

4. Patreon

Downloads: 10+M

A crowdfunding platform, Patreon supports ongoing creative projects and allows creators to receive monthly recurring payments from their patrons, offering a stable income stream. 

5. Artfinder

Specifically developed for art and design projects, Artfinder provides crowdfunding options to let users fund their projects and make their talent reach a wider audience. 

The list of top crowdfunding apps is endless. You can find more on the app stores that are running successfully and offering the required services to users to help them on their fundraising journey.

Monetization Strategies To Follow For Your Crowdfunding App

Let’s list some popular monetization models that you should consider for your crowdfunding app development. 

1. Transaction Fees

You can charge an amount on every transaction the creator or backer completes. Various crowdfunding platforms usually use this method. 

2. In-App Advertising

You can choose to showcase advertisements, such as interstitial ads, video ads, or banner ads, to drive a source of revenue, specifically for high-traffic platforms. 

3. Featured Listings

Provide a premium service to users, allowing individuals or businesses to feature their campaigns on the platform’s home page or search results. It leads to additional revenue generation through paid placements. 

4. Affiliate Marketing

One better monetization model is affiliate marketing. Partnering with other businesses to promote their goods or services on your platform can be a good commission source. You can charge them for every sale through your affiliate links. 

Consider these monetization strategies to shift the gears for your crowdfunding app and generate revenue streams.

Why Choose EmizenTech For Crowdfunding App Development Services?

Partnering with a reliable mobile app development company will help you with the required expertise, experience, dedicated team, resources, and a high-quality product. 

Hiring a suitable and worthy company from a crowd is challenging. We have caught you. 

Connect with EmizenTech, a leading app development company with a proven track record of building numerous apps in varied industry verticals that are thriving in the market. 

Key Highlights to Choose EmizenTech for Crowdfunding App Development

  • Technical Expertise
  • Decade of Experience
  • Faster Time-to-Market
  • Competitive Pricing
  • Commitment to Best-quality Product Delivery
  • Post-Development Support 
  • Strong Portfolio
  • Project Management Skills
  • Positive Reviews and Testimonials
  • Seamless Communication and Collaboration

Contact a trusted firm for app development services and watch your project develop smoothly.

Conclusion

In this digital era, when every industry leaps, enthusiasts, individuals, and businesses must shift toward successful growth. 

The crowdfunding market is expanding the reach of backers and creators, fostering trust, and following efficient reward fulfillment beyond geographical limitations, beating the pain points of legacy approaches. 

You must innovate and offer something unique to stand out from the crowd. In this sector, crowdfunding app development can make headway. 

Choose to build a crowdfunding app partnering with a team of app developers and let your vision and objective catch up with reality.

Frequently Asked Questions

How much does it cost to develop a crowdfunding app with EmizenTech?

The cost of developing a crowdfunding app with Emizentech varies depending on the app’s complexity, features, and design requirements. For a detailed quote, discussing your project with our team to get a customized estimate that fits your specific needs is best.

What is the typical timeframe for developing a crowdfunding app?

The timeframe for developing a crowdfunding app with Emizentech depends on the project’s scope and requirements. On average, development can take 3 to 6 months, including phases such as planning, design, development, testing, and deployment.

How can I get started with my crowdfunding app development project?

You can contact EmizenTech to discuss your project ideas and requirements to get started. Our team will guide you through the initial consultation, project planning, and development phases to help bring your crowdfunding app vision to life.

How can a crowdfunding app ensure the security of transactions?

A crowdfunding app can ensure transaction security by implementing encryption protocols, secure payment gateways, two-factor authentication, and regular security audits to protect user data and financial information.

What platforms should I consider when launching a crowdfunding app?

It would be best to consider launching your crowdfunding app on iOS and Android platforms to reach a wider audience. Additionally, having a responsive web version can enhance accessibility for users across different devices.

Get in Touch

Avatar photo
Author

Amit Samsukha, CTO at EmizenTech and a proud member of the Forbes Technology Council, is recognized as an innovator and community leader in India’s tech ecosystem. With over 12 years of experience in the technology sector, he plays a key role in driving product strategy, global sales and marketing, and business growth. Amit has led numerous successful projects across the eCommerce and AI development landscapes for clients in India and the U.S. His strategic vision and technical expertise continue to shape the future of digital transformation for businesses worldwide. Connect with Team Amit here.

whatsapp